We are seeking an Honorary Treasurer to join our Board of Trustees, with a specific focus on our financial performance and scrutiny, chairing our Finance Sub-Committee, and supporting the Board of Trustees to agree on the strategic direction of the charity and monitor delivery by the staff team of agreed plans. The role is voluntary for a period of 4 years, renewable for a further term.
We are specifically looking for a qualified accountant, preferably with experience in charity finance. Your commitment would be 8-10 meetings per year, with our Finance Sub-Committee meeting quarterly prior to our Board Meetings, and ad-hoc trustee meetings arranged as required. Face-to-face meetings are held at our Head Office on the outskirts of Norwich.
Are you looking for an opportunity to use your accountancy skills and knowledge to help others and gain new experiences? Age UK Norfolk is a local independent charity with over 75 years of experience providing much-needed services to older people across the county of Norfolk.
